Using infrared cameras, we detect temperature differences caused by moisture in Coos Bay ceilings. This non-invasive method identifies ceiling leaks accurately without drilling.
Advanced listening devices pinpoint water flow sounds in pipes behind Coos Bay, OR ceilings. Ideal for hidden leaks in OR homes.
Precise meters measure moisture levels in ceiling materials, confirming leaks early in Coos Bay properties.
